在现代前端开发中,TypeScript作为一种强类型编程语言,极大地促进了代码可维护性和可读性。然而,确保TypeScript代码在各种浏览器上能够正确运行,这也是前端开发者非常重要任务。本文将通过系列步骤指导大家解决“TypeScript支持浏览器”问题。 ### 环境准备 在开始之前,我们需要确保我们开发环境满足以下软硬件要求: | 组件 | 要求 | |------|
原创 7月前
74阅读
TypeScript简介什么是TypeScriptTypeScript 是 JavaScript 一个超集,主要提供了类型系统和对 ES6 支持,它由 Microsoft 开发,代码开源于 GitHub 上TypeSCript优点TypeScript 增加了代码可读性和可维护性TypeScript 拥有活跃社区TypeScript 增强了编辑和 IDE 功能,包括代码补全、接口提示、
总结一下大文件分片上传和断点续传问题。因为文件过大(比如1G以上),必须要考虑上传过程网络中断情况。http网络请求中本身就已经具备了分片上传功能,当传输文件比较大时,http协议自动会将文件切片(分块),但这不是我们现在说重点,我们要做事是保证在网络中断后1G文件已上传那部分在下次网络连接时不必再重传。所以我们本地在上传时候,要将大文件进行分片,比如分成1024*1024B,即
自2013年HTTP/2推出以来,HTTP/2已经得到了长足发展,浏览器平台基本提供了HTTP/2支持,知乎,豆瓣等国内大型平台也已经部分切换到HTTP/2了。HTTP/2优点多路复用请求 对请求划分优先级 压缩HTTP头 服务推送流HTTP/2支持情况:chrome,firefox,ie11(win10版)都已经支持HTTP/2缓存情况:HTTP/2并不像我们所在网上搜索到那样不能缓存,只
IE浏览器目前最高版本是v11,而微软放弃了IE,转向新浏览器开发,并取名为Edge。base64图片在IE9及以后图片均能显示没有问题,而Firefox, Chrome, Safari等非IE浏览器都能正常显示,所以显得IE浏览器比较low。那么兼容性究竟应该怎么来处理呢? 分三种情况。 IE浏览器目前最高版本是v11,而微软放弃了IE,转向新
转载 2024-05-19 09:26:58
47阅读
在世界主流 Web 浏览器发展历史中,微软IE浏览器曾经独占鳌头:市场占有率高达98%以上。不过随着 FireFox 和 Chrome 快速崛起,微软IE浏览器份额一路下降,如何拯救IE浏览器?日前,国外媒体提出了自己看法。 苹果公司 Safari 浏览器是由一个开放源代码 Webkit 引擎和闭源外壳组成;谷歌 Chrome 浏览器是由开放源码渲染引擎和部分闭源组件组成。
Chrome 是目前市场份额很高浏览器,Google 一直在利用 Chrome 市场领导地位来推动各种 Web 标准与规范,其中 Google 也一直是 PWA(渐进式 Web 应用程序)忠实拥护者,并持续为 Chromium 优化各种有助于 PWA 开发和使用功能。近日 Google 就对外分享了一些 PWA 应用在 Chrome 平台发展数据,让我们来一起看看。根据 Google 公
转载 2024-03-15 20:18:01
189阅读
我正在开发一个使用 TypeScript 作为选择语言新 React 应用程序。我很清楚,对于大多数(如果不是全部)应用程序,TypeScript 被转换为 JavaScript。但这引出了一个问题。你可以直接在浏览器中运行 TypeScript 而不需要额外转换成 JavaScript 步骤吗?能够在开发过程中节省一个步骤并只加载 TypeScript 文件肯定会很好,尤其是在构建大型应用
1、async函数简介1.1、前注在阅读本章节之前,建议先阅读 【Generator函数】章节和【Thunk函数】章节。不然很有可能对本章节内容摸不着头脑,或者理解有所偏差。如果有所了解或者比较熟悉的话,那么对本章绝大部分内容上手是非常轻松。这里假定你已经对以上知识有所理解,不考虑完全不懂的人能否理解本博文。1.2、兼容性关于asnyc函数兼容性:Can I use网站说明简单来说:支持as
编译 | 弯月责编 | 屠敏近十年来,Stack Overflow年度开发者调查问卷被誉为全球范围内最大开发者调查。为了寻求多样化代表,Stack Overflow官方将调查问卷从技术和行为等方面提出了各类问题,希望收集信息能够帮助改善Stack Overflow开发者社区。今年,在采访了全球65,000行业从业者之后,Stack Overflow正式发布了《2020 Develope
ES61、简介ES6, 全称 ECMAScript 6.0 ,是 JavaScript 下一个版本标准,2015.06 发版。ES6 主要是为了解决 ES5 先天不足,比如 JavaScript 里并没有类概念,但是目前浏览器 JavaScript 是 ES5 版本,大多数高版本浏览器支持 ES6,不过只实现了 ES6 部分特性和功能。目前各大浏览器基本上都支持 ES6 新特性,其
今天带大家一起学(复)习模拟浏览器运行库Selenium,它是一个用于Web应用程序测试工具。Selenium测试直接运行在浏览器中,就像真正用户在操作一样。支持浏览器包括IE(7, 8, 9, 10, 11),Mozilla Firefox,Safari,Google Chrome,Opera和Edge等。这里我将以Chrome为例进行Selenium功能演示~0. 准备工作在开始后续
转载 2023-07-27 22:35:42
14阅读
进学校内网时候报提示,搜了很多方法都是让登IE,可是现在新电脑IE都换成Edge了,最后找到了比较合适解决方案。如下:1、打开Edge右上角三个点,找到设置,输入Internet Explorer2、右侧下拉,找到兼容性。“允许IE模式下重新加载”,点击允许;把登录网址添加进“IE模式页面”中3、再次打开网页,上方会出现一个啥推荐使用edge,不要管就行(好容易从IE进,你还让我还回去?)
转载 2023-05-23 11:56:32
153阅读
前一阵子一直在折腾浏览器插件检测和自定义协议支持。经过种种痛苦折腾,算是对这一领域有了点浅显认知。特此记录一下 一、背景知识自定义协议:常用协议有 http:// https://  ftp:// 等然而我们也经常会遇到类似这样协议连接  thunder://  迅雷item://  itunesed2k:// 电驴这样协议是需
转载 2024-02-04 11:05:58
47阅读
方法一、package com.burns.test; /** * 利用java.lang.ProcessBuilder类创建系统进程能力,通过浏览器地址启动浏览器,并将网址作为参数传送给浏览器。 * ProcessBuilder类是J2SE * 1.5在java.lang中新添加一个新类,此类用于创建操作系统进程,它提供一种启动和管理进程(也就是应用程序)方法。 * * @
1 2 3 智能手机现在是越来越被大众接受,即使是诺基亚那可怜S40,也能将就着算是智能机吧。关键这些智能机里都有一些浏览器了。比如opera mini,opera mobile之类,再象android那样的话就是Webkit,IOS也算是Webkit核心了(ff也要登录android之类),opera也在各个平台都有着自己版本。因此,我们可以假设,只要是智能手机,都能支持一些简单
转载 2023-07-27 14:36:54
163阅读
一、JVM和Java体系结构Java:跨平台语言,一处编译多处运行Jvm:跨语言平台。(只关注符合规则字节码文件,可以使用多种语言编写转化为符合规则字节码文件就能被jvm解释运行)如下图: Jvm是运行在操作系统之上,和硬件没有直接交互: 虚拟机在软件层面上分为程序虚拟机(jvm等)和系统虚拟机(vm、安卓模拟)Java虚拟机:执行jvm二进制字节码(只要符合jvm字
环境搭建 selenium 2.53 selenium-java-2.53.0.jar selenium-java-2.53.0-srcs.jar 原代码包 拷贝工程lib下,做build path,告诉项目jar包在lib里 关联原始代码: jar包里都是.class文件,想看原始代码,关联源代码包,在selenium项目包右键属性,选java source attachment,选择sele
# 直接解析 TypeScript 浏览器 TypeScript 是一种由 Microsoft 开发开源编程语言,它是 JavaScript 超集,增加了可选静态类型和基于类面向对象编程。它可编译为纯 JavaScript,使得 TypeScript 可以在任何支持 JavaScript 浏览器或平台上运行。随着 TypeScript 流行,越来越多开发者开始想要在浏览器中直接解
原创 10月前
74阅读
百度浏览器繁体中文版是一款可以进行多功能使用主页浏览器,通过该软件可以快速搜索到你所需要内容,在首页显示功能布局上包含了众多平台直接点击页面,快速到达到所需要功能专区,更多功能有需要用户不妨就到极光下载站体验。百度浏览器繁体专版简介通过百度开放整合和精准识别,您可以一键触达海量优质服务和资源,音乐、阅读、视频、游戏等个性所求得到全面贴心满足.百度浏览器繁体版功能1、极速下载,丰富应
  • 1
  • 2
  • 3
  • 4
  • 5